About This Item
London: Longman, Brown, Green & Longmans, 1845. Finely bound in full dark green crushed morocco stamp signed "Bound by Zaehnsdorf", the covers with central gilt stamped wreaths and a single red rose at each corner, the back with five raised bands with a single gilt rose in each compartment, all edges gilt, wide inner dentelles stamped with gilt flowers, marbled end papers, and bearing the Zaehnsdorf gilt exhibition stamp at bottom rear dentelle, indicating this book was featured in a fine binding exhibition in the 1890s. Very Good Plus, the back uniformly sunned to brown, light wear at top edges of hinges and spine, light rubbing at the corners. Lovely and elegant in its simplicity. . First Edition. Crushed Morocco. Very Good Plus/No Jacket, As Issued. 8vo - over 7¾" - 9¾" tall.
